How to Repair a Mazda 2 Key Fob

A lot of modern cars are equipped with key fobs that can aid you in maneuvering your car into tight parking spots. If the keys become damaged they can cost a lot to replace them.

Fortunately, most key fobs can be fixed easily at home. You can buy a new battery from a local hardware store or big-box stores, and the majority models need only a screwdriver to remove the old battery.

Keys that were stolen or lost are not found

While it's nice to know that cars are now equipped with key fobs, they also make it easier for thieves to steal your vehicle. These tiny electronic devices allow you to unlock your doors and control functions from afar using radio signals that connect to the receiver in your car.

Most mazda 6 replacement key vehicles are equipped with a transponder within the key fob. The chip has to be "paired" or programmed to the vehicle. It can be a challenge but it's not difficult. Depending on the year you purchased and model, you might have to visit the dealer or an automotive locksmith to have it done. Certain cars require the code to be programmed through the car's computer. Others can be programmed by a locksmith without connecting to the car's systems.

A replacement Mazda key fob can be purchased at your local auto dealer however, this could be expensive. The best option is to locate an auto locksmith who works on a range of different models and makes. They can cut the key and program it for you at a much more affordable cost to replace mazda key fob.

Broken or damaged Buttons

If the buttons on a key fob stop working, you may need to get it fixed. A keyfob that is not working properly is a major hassle, especially when you require it to start your vehicle. Along with being costly to replace, a damaged or damaged button could be difficult to determine and fix.

To function properly, your car's key fob has to be connected to the receiver in your vehicle. The connection could be disrupted by a variety reasons, such as physical damage and water. If the key fob is damaged in any way, a reprogramming procedure will be required.

A dead battery inside your key fob could cause it to not function properly. Read the user's guide prior to taking the battery off your keyfob to see whether it requires a certain kind of battery. Replace the batteries once you've completed this step.

If you have an extra key fob, you can test it to determine whether the issue is still there. If it does, the issue is probably related to the buttons on your mazda chip key replacement 2 key fob. They'll require to be pressed with a specific manner for them to function and you'll have to dismantle your key fob and clean it out. You can also adjust the buttons, but this won't be helpful in most instances.

Inability to Start Your Car

It's a bit alarming when you press the button on the fob and nothing happens. The majority of times it's because the battery inside the fob's battery has gone out of date. This is a common issue. It's recommended to keep a spare battery in your purse or wallet. It's simple to replace the battery. Just remove the old battery and then carefully replace it. Reattach the cover once you have confirmed that the new battery has been fully installed.

Another possibility is that your car's radio has been damaged. It's not easy to pinpoint the cause but you can attempt to reprogramme your fob and see if that fixes it. To do this, turn the ignition switch to ON and then press your lock or unlock button eight times in a maximum of 10 seconds. This will cause the system to resynchronize with your transmitter.

If you have an extra key fob you can use it to start your vehicle. If you don't have a spare key fob, your Mazda owner's guide or the manufacturer's website could provide some solutions. If you are unable to locate anything that isn't there, you may need to replace the key fob. Replacement

We've all seen keys from our cars disappearing in pockets of coats, under couches or cushions, and other places where they shouldn't. In the past, losing a key was not a problem you'd visit the locksmith or to the dealership to replace it. Modern cars come with an advanced electronic key that can not only lock and unlock the vehicle as well as perform cool things like open the windows or summon the vehicle from a parking space.

These fobs require the expertise of a dealer or an automotive locksmith to program and replace, so they're not inexpensive. We asked several dealers to provide estimates on the cost to replace the fobs on well-known and expensive models. The quotes were ranging from $150 to $400.

The majority of cars today use fobs with a transponder which is programmed by an automotive locksmith or dealer. The good thing is that the codes for these keys are usually kept at the dealer, which means that in the event that you've lost yours, they can probably replace it at little or no charge. Just be sure to keep the code number on a separate piece of paper in a safe spot (and not in the car) and you'll be good to go.
